学编程有什么用处呢知乎

学编程有什么用处呢知乎

学习编程的用途包括1、提高解决问题的能力、2、开发新技术与产品、3、拓宽职业道路、4、提升个人竞争力、5、促进个人全面发展。在这些用途中,尤其突出的是提高解决问题的能力。编程不仅仅是关于写代码,更是一种逻辑思维和解决问题的方法。通过学习编程,个人能够系统性地分析问题,使用程序设计和算法思维寻找有效解决方案。此外,编程训练的过程有助于培养耐性、精确性和创造性,这些技能在日常生活和职业活动中都有广泛的应用。

一、提高解决问题能力

编程被广泛认为是一种解决问题的艺术。学习编程让人掌握将大问题分解为小块,逐个击破的能力。编程者需要理解问题的每一个方面,然后逐步构建解决方案。这一过程涉及到逻辑思考和批判性分析,这些技能是求职者和专业人士在各个领域里都需要的。

二、开发新技术与产品

在这个科技日新月异的时代,编程是推动创新的关键。了解编程语言和开发技巧,个人和企业能够创建领先市场的应用程序和服务。从移动应用到人工智能,从数据库管理到云计算,编程是这些领域不可或缺的技能。

三、拓宽职业道路

随着对技术的需求不断增长,掌握编程技能对职业发展而言至关重要。无论是在科技行业还是在非技术领域,编程技能都能帮助求职者脱颖而出。不少岗位都对有编程背景的候选人有较高的偏好,认为他们可以为团队带来更多的技术洞察和创新思维。

四、提升个人竞争力

在当前的就业市场中,编程技能成了一种强有力的竞争优势。职场人士通过学习编程,可以加强自己的个人品牌,提升市场竞争力。这不仅有助于提高工作效率,同时也提供了转行和跨界工作的可能性。

五、促进个人全面发展

编程不只是关乎技术,它还涉及到创造力和终身学习。通过编程,个人可以探索新领域,培养持续学习的习惯。它还可以作为一种爱好来追求,许多人通过编程找到乐趣,丰富了个人的生活体验。

学习编程汇聚了创新思维、逻辑分析、解决问题及自我提升等多方面的用处,是一个为未来发展奠定基础的有益投资。无论个人选择哪一条职业道路,编程技能都是当今社会不可或缺的一部分。

相关问答FAQs:

1. 学编程可以开拓职业发展的可能性。 当今世界高度数字化,几乎所有行业都需要计算机技术的支持和应用。学习编程能够为你提供广阔的职业选择,比如软件开发、数据分析、人工智能、网络安全等等。

2. 编程能够提升解决问题的能力。 编程是一种逻辑思维和问题解决的过程。通过学习编程,你将学会分析、解决各种复杂问题的方法,培养出创新和批判性思维的能力,这对你在生活和工作中都将有巨大的帮助。

3. 学编程可以增强科学素养和数学思维。 编程与数学有密切的关联,学习编程可以帮助你更好地理解数学概念和应用。编程也是科学方法的一种实践,通过编程可以培养出科学思维和实验设计的能力。

4. 编程能够提高创造力和创新精神。 编程是一门创造性的活动,在编程中你可以将自己的创意付诸实现。通过编程能够开发出各种创新的应用程序和工具,为用户带来全新的体验和价值。

5. 学编程培养团队合作和沟通能力。 在编程项目中,多数情况下需要与他人进行合作和交流,包括与其他开发者、设计师、产品经理等的合作。通过团队合作的经验可以培养出有效的沟通和协作能力。

6. 学编程能够提升自动化和效率。 编程可以帮助我们自动化重复性的任务,比如数据处理、文件管理等。通过编程能够提高工作和生活效率,节约时间和精力。

7. 学编程可以培养逻辑思维和问题解决能力。 编程训练了我们的逻辑思维,当我们遇到复杂的问题时,能够有条不紊地进行解决。这种思维能力对于我们不仅在编程领域有帮助,同时也为我们在其他领域解决问题提供了更好的思路。

8. 学编程可以提高数学能力。 编程与数学领域有很多重叠之处,通过学习编程可以帮助我们更好地理解数学概念和应用。编程能够培养我们抽象思维和逻辑推理的能力,这对于我们在数学学习中起到了积极的促进作用。

9. 学编程可以提高计算机素养。 学习编程可以帮助我们更深入地了解计算机的工作原理和基本概念,提高计算机素养。这对于我们在日常生活中更好地使用和管理计算机是非常有帮助的。

10. 学编程可以激发创业和创新的潜力。 编程让我们能够自主开发和创造出自己的产品和服务,为我们在创业和创新方面提供了更多的机会和可能性。编程可以帮助我们实现自己的梦想并创造出新的价值。

文章标题:学编程有什么用处呢知乎,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1669396

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ile
上一篇 2024年4月28日
下一篇 2024年4月28日

相关推荐

  • 管理类项目应用领域有哪些

    管理类项目应用领域广泛且多样,涵盖了各个行业和领域。首先,科技行业,例如软件开发、网络安全、人工智能等,都需要用到项目管理的知识和技能。其次,建筑行业,包括建筑设计、施工、装修等,都需要进行项目管理。再者,教育行业,包括学校管理、课程设计、教学改革等,也需要进行项目管理。另外,医疗行业,如医院管理、…

    2024年8月3日
    000
  • 项目总承包的管理方法有哪些

    项目总承包的管理方法主要包括:明确项目目标、设计合理的项目计划、设置明确的执行标准、进行有效的风险管理、建立有效的沟通机制、持续的项目监控、采取灵活的变更管理、实施全面的质量控制、进行科学的成本控制和使用先进的项目管理工具。其中,设计合理的项目计划是基础,它涵盖了项目的时间、资源和成本等关键因素。项…

    2024年8月3日
    000
  • 芯片项目管理工作内容有哪些

    芯片项目管理的工作内容主要包含以下几个方面:1、项目计划制定和执行;2、团队协调和管理;3、进度跟踪和控制;4、风险识别和处理;5、质量控制和保证;6、成本和资源控制;7、通信和信息管理;8、供应链管理。 首先,项目计划的制定和执行是芯片项目管理的基础环节。在该环节中,项目经理需要根据项目的目标和需…

    2024年8月3日
    000
  • 十个项目管理新术语有哪些

    在现今的项目管理中,有十个新的术语正在广泛使用,包括敏捷管理、瀑布模型、Scrum、Kanban、Lean、DevOps、Jira、Git、PingCode、Worktile等。其中,PingCode是一款专注于企业级应用开发的云端一体化开发平台,帮助企业快速构建、部署和运行应用程序。它的出现,使得…

    2024年8月3日
    000
  • 项目风险管理的风险类型有哪些

    项目风险管理中的风险类型主要包括:技术风险、财务风险、合同风险、市场风险、组织风险、政策风险等。其中,技术风险是项目风险管理中最常见的风险类型,它包含了技术实现难度大、技术研发不成熟、技术更新快等风险。这些风险可能导致项目无法按计划进行,严重时甚至会导致项目失败。例如,如果一个项目的技术实现难度大于…

    2024年8月3日
    000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部